For this week's color combo (Rose Red, Kiwi Kiss, and More Mustard), I immediately thought of Autumn.
Even though it is almost Spring, I am always looking forward to Autumn, as it is my favourite time of year. So this is my "Ode to Autumn" card. I tried very hard to NOT use a neutral...I thought that adding white or vanilla to this card would have made it too "bright" and would have taken away from the "Autumn" feel of it.
I was planning on using mustard and rose red buttons for an accent at the bottom of the card, but then I remembered that I bought some silk leaves on clearance after Thanksgiving last year...and I actually remembered where I had put them! I sorted through the package until I came across this leaf, which kind of resembles rose red.
I attached the leaf with a few glue dots and an old olive brad. I also curled some thin strips of kiwi kiss "vines" to add some more dimension - I was kind of thinking about pumpkins when I was doing this, but I thought it looked pretty cute coming from a leaf instead...what do you think?
